The 2015 Mitsubishi Fuso Canter has a first-time pass rate of 76.4%, sitting below the UK average of 80%, which suggests moderately reliable vehicles with room for caution. The bigger concern here is that 37% of these vehicles have recorded a dangerous defect at some point, well above acceptable thresholds—a serious red flag for any buyer, particularly given this is a commercial vehicle where safety margins matter.
At nearly 77,600 miles median, these Canters are in the mid-range for age and usage, yet they're racking up an average of 2.15 failures and 11.1 advisories per test, pointing to emerging wear on key systems rather than catastrophic issues. Before committing to one of these vans, get a pre-purchase inspection that specifically covers braking systems and structural integrity—that dangerous defect figure demands extra scrutiny.

Half of all 2015 Mitsubishi Fuso Canter vehicles fall between 52,961 and 107,240 miles.
2015 Mitsubishi Fuso Canter — Still on the Road
Numbers are thinning — 64% of 2015 Mitsubishi Fuso Canters are still active.
112 vehicles still getting MOTs in 2025 — 64% of the peak remain.
Based on vehicles from this manufacture year that had at least one MOT test in each calendar year. Data from 2018–2025.
* The 2020 dip reflects the government's COVID-19 MOT exemption, which allowed certificates to be extended by six months — fewer tests were conducted that year.
